What is a remote nuclear engineer?

Remote nuclear engineers are professionals who design, analyze, and optimize nuclear systems and processes while working from a location outside of a traditional nuclear facility, often from home or a remote office. They use specialized software and digital tools to collaborate with on-site teams, conduct simulations, review safety protocols, and support projects related to nuclear energy, medical applications, or research. This remote work setup allows nuclear engineers to contribute their expertise without being physically present at the site, making use of secure data connections and virtual collaboration platforms.

How does working remotely impact collaboration and communication for nuclear engineers?

Remote Nuclear Engineers typically rely on digital collaboration tools to communicate with project teams, regulatory bodies, and stakeholders. While physical site visits may occasionally be necessary, most design reviews, safety assessments, and data analysis tasks can be conducted virtually. Effective remote communication requires proactive scheduling of video meetings, clear documentation, and frequent status updates to ensure project alignment. Adapting to time zone differences and maintaining strong professional relationships are common challenges, but many organizations provide structured support and regular check-ins to facilitate seamless teamwork.

What are the key skills and qualifications needed to thrive as a remote nuclear engineer?

To thrive as a Remote Nuclear Engineer, you need a solid background in nuclear engineering, physics, and safety protocols, typically supported by a relevant engineering degree and professional certification such as a PE license. Familiarity with simulation software (like MCNP or SCALE), digital monitoring systems, and regulatory compliance tools is essential. Strong problem-solving abilities, attention to detail, and clear communication are valuable soft skills for collaborating remotely and ensuring safety standards. These competencies are critical for maintaining operational excellence, safety, and effective teamwork in a highly regulated and technical environment.

Accountabilities:

As a Plant Integrated Analysis Engineer, you will perform advanced engineering analyses supporting reactor system development, plant modeling, and operational evaluations. You will collaborate with multidisciplinary engineering teams to ensure accurate modeling, validated results, and effective design solutions. Your responsibilities will include:

  • Developing RELAP5-3D models for steady-state and transient one-dimensional network hydraulic analyses.
  • Creating plant-level control strategies and component-level controller models.
  • Performing calculations based on heat transfer, fluid dynamics, and thermodynamics principles to validate analysis results.
  • Analyzing normal operations, upset conditions, emergency scenarios, and fault events to establish design requirements, service conditions, and operating limits.
  • Conducting plant-wide transient analyses to evaluate operating scenarios and support design decisions.
  • Performing multidisciplinary control analyses involving thermal hydraulics of sodium, molten salt, and non-condensable fluids.
  • Supporting the integration of component, system, fuel, and control system designs with thermal-hydraulic testing activities.
  • Collaborating with safety, instrumentation and controls, and engineering design teams to address technical challenges.
  • Developing analytical methods and improving modeling approaches when required.
  • Preparing clear technical documentation and communicating engineering findings effectively.
